Byron, MN (KROC-AM News) - Investigators are reviewing video recordings from security cameras at Byron High School in the hopes of identifying the vandals that struck late Thursday night or early Friday.

A spokesman for the Olmsted County Sheriff’s Department says the outside of the school was spray painted and hit with raw eggs. While most of the damage appears to have been superficial and relatively inexpensive to repair, an electronic sign at the entrance to the school was also hit by the vandals and the damage could run into the thousands of dollars.
